软件扬帆的代码审查是否支持在线协作?
2024-02-23 0
随着互联网的普及和技术的快速发展,软件行业也在不断演变。在这个过程中,代码审查作为一种重要的软件开发过程,已经从传统的面对面会议转变为在线协作的形式。其中,软件扬帆(Software Sail)公司以其独特的在线协作方式,为代码审查提供了新的视角和可能性。本文将探讨软件扬帆如何支持在线协作的代码审查,以及这种方式的优点和挑战。

一、在线协作的优势
首先,在线协作为全球范围内的开发者提供了无障碍的交流平台。在传统的面对面会议中,地理位置的限制可能会影响参与者的参与度。然而,在线协作允许开发者随时随地参与代码审查,无需担心交通和时间问题。此外,这种形式还为远程工作提供了便利,使得团队可以跨越地理界限,汇集全球的优秀人才。
其次,在线协作提高了效率。在传统的代码审查过程中,参与者需要花费大量的时间在路上或者等待其他人的回复。而在线协作则可以实时反馈和讨论代码,使得开发者可以更快地做出决策并继续开发。此外,通过云存储和版本控制工具,参与者可以轻松地查看和比较代码的历史版本,从而更好地理解代码的演变过程。
最后,在线协作增强了透明度和可追溯性。在传统的代码审查中,参与者的身份和位置往往难以追踪。而在线协作则可以通过视频会议、实时聊天和音频等多种方式,让参与者之间的交流更加透明和直观。此外,云存储和版本控制工具还可以记录代码审查的整个过程,为未来的回顾和分析提供依据。
二、在线协作的挑战
尽管在线协作具有许多优势,但也面临着一些挑战。首先,网络延迟和不稳定可能会影响在线协作的流畅性。在视频会议和实时聊天中,微小的延迟都可能导致沟通不畅。因此,选择稳定的网络环境对于在线协作至关重要。
其次,对于一些依赖身体语言和面部表情的表达方式,如非语言沟通,在线协作可能会受到影响。虽然视频会议提供了面部表情和身体语言的呈现,但它们的重要性在某些情况下是无法替代的。因此,开发者需要学会适应并利用这些缺失的信息来更好地理解对方的意图。
最后,隐私和安全问题也是在线协作面临的挑战之一。在使用云存储和版本控制工具时,开发者需要确保数据的安全性和隐私性。此外,与他人进行实时视频通话时,也需要注意隐私设置和数据保护。
三、结论
总的来说,软件扬帆通过支持在线协作的代码审查,为软件开发提供了新的可能性和效率。尽管面临一些挑战,如网络延迟、身体语言表达缺失和隐私安全问题,但在线协作的优势依然明显。通过选择稳定的网络环境、利用多种表达方式和关注数据安全,开发者可以更好地应对这些挑战并充分利用在线协作的优势。
软件扬帆的代码审查是否支持在线协作?的介绍就聊到这里吧,感谢你花时间阅读本站内容,有关于其它相关信息别忘了在《搜搜游戏网》进行搜索哦!
免责声明:如发现本站有涉嫌抄袭侵权/违法违规的内容,请发送邮件至25538@qq.com举报,一经查实,本站将立刻删除。










